Though some of these birds live in different habitats, most species are shore birds. They live along beaches, sand dunes, estuaries, tide pools, and more. Some species also inhabit farms, particularly flooded pastures or lakes and ponds. Some species also inhabit tundra, meadow, grassland, and other habitat types.
